The Snoring Battle: A Common Problem
Snoring is a common issue that affects both men and women, but it is more prevalent in men. Studies have shown that about 40% of adult men and 24% of adult women are habitual snorers. Snoring occurs when the airways are partially blocked, causing vibrations in the throat and resulting in the loud and disruptive sound we all know too well. While snoring may seem like a harmless annoyance, it can actually have serious consequences on a person’s health and relationships.
For the person who snores, it can lead to poor sleep quality and even sleep apnea, a serious sleep disorder where the person stops breathing for short periods of time during sleep. This can result in fatigue, irritability, and difficulty concentrating during the day. For the partner who is kept awake by the snoring, it can lead to frustration, resentment, and even separate sleeping arrangements. This can strain the relationship and affect overall well-being.
Why Women Struggle with Snoring
While snoring is more common in men, women are not immune to this issue. In fact, there are several factors that can contribute to snoring in women. Hormonal changes during menopause can cause weight gain, especially around the neck area, which can narrow the airways and lead to snoring. Pregnancy can also cause snoring due to weight gain and hormonal changes. Additionally, women who have a smaller airway or a family history of snoring are more prone to snoring.
Women also tend to have a lower tolerance for snoring compared to men. This is because women generally have lighter sleep and are more easily disturbed by noises. As a result, even if a woman’s snoring is not as loud as a man’s, it can still disrupt her partner’s sleep.

Mouthpieces, also known as mandibular advancement devices, have become a popular solution for snoring in recent years. These devices are custom-made or adjustable and are worn in the mouth during sleep. They work by gently pushing the jaw forward, which in turn opens up the airway and reduces snoring.
For women who struggle with snoring, mouthpieces can be a game-changer. Unlike other products like nasal strips or sprays, mouthpieces target the root of the problem by keeping the airway open. They are also more comfortable and discreet compared to other solutions like wearing a CPAP machine.
